City Colleges of Chicago-Harry S Truman College vs Black Hawk College
When it comes to higher education, City Colleges of Chicago-Harry S Truman College and Black Hawk College stand out as two prominent institutions offering diverse academic opportunities. Truman College boasts an acceptance rate of 100%, welcoming students from all backgrounds, while Black Hawk College's acceptance rate stands at 100% as well, ensuring equal access to education. Both colleges offer a wide range of programs, with Truman College excelling in popular majors like Liberal Arts and Sciences, General Studies and Humanities, and Black Hawk College excelling in popular majors like Liberal Arts and Sciences, General Studies and Humanities, Business, Management, Marketing, and Related Support Services. While Truman College's student body is predominantly African American (57%) and Hispanic (27%), Black Hawk College's student body is predominantly White (68%) and Hispanic (18%).
